Title Long non-coding RNA HOTAIR is expressed in small cell lung cancer and is relevant to cellular proliferation, invasiveness and clinical relapse: tissue and cell-line analyses
Organism Homo sapiens
Experiment type Expression profiling by array
Summary LincRNA HOTAIR was expressed in pure SCLC and higher expression was significantly related to lymphatic invasion and relapse. Multivariate analyses demonstrated that HOTAIR expression correlated with RFS. In vitro experiments demonstrated that half of SCLC cell lines expressed HOTAIR at higher levels than normal cells and that, using cells of SBC-3, knockdown of HOTAIR decreased proliferative activity and cellular invasiveness with altered expression of cell adhesion-related genes.
 
Overall design Total RNAs from one siHOTAIR-transfected SBC-3 cells and control cells (siGFP-transfected cells), were extracted using RNeasy mini kit Plus (Qiagen) and hybridized to the microarrays, Sure Print G3 Human GE 8x60K microarrays (Agilent Technologies, Santa Clara, CA, USA), according to the manufacturer’s instructions. Subsequently, data analysis was carried out using the GeneSpring GX 12 software (Agilent Technologies), with a stringency of P<0.1 and a 2-fold or more change using gene ontology analysis.
